After the success of their February partnership, the creative dialogue between the designer and the historic footwear maison continues with Marco Rambaldi x Bata, a limited-edition sneaker collection embellished with crochet details, which debuted on the runway during the SS26 show in Milan.

For the first time, Bata designed all the footwear featured in Marco Rambaldi’s show, with the sneakerine taking center stage: a versatile model with an essential yet sophisticated design that blends style and functionality. High-quality technical materials — suede and breathable mesh — are combined with an ultra-light, flexible sole designed to support every step with natural ease, stability, and dynamism, from morning to night.
Alongside them, black & white ballerinas, boots, and Mary Janes completed the collection.
Embodying the values of the sneakerina was Vialina Lemann — former rhythmic gymnast and international model, already the face of Bata’s “Everyday Your Sneakerina” campaign. With her journey — from Uzbekistan to the runways of Milan and Paris — Leeman represents grace, resilience, and female empowerment.
Her voice, honored at the Tao Awards in Taormina for her commitment to women’s rights and freedom of expression, made the message of the collection even more powerful.
“Bata is founded on a shared vision: supporting every woman in her daily journey while highlighting her authenticity, strength, and identity,” commented Marco Agnolin, President of Bata Europe.
The collaboration between Marco Rambaldi and Bata doesn’t end here: limited-edition laces in four color variations are also available in Bata stores, designed to personalize the sneakerina and make it even more unique — just like the person who wears it.
